๐ŸŒ What causes earthquakes?

Earthquakes happen when the ground shakes! ๐ŸŒ๐Ÿ’ฅ It's like when you jump on a bed and it wobbles, but much bigger. The Earth has big puzzle pieces called plates that move a little bit every day. Sometimes they bump or rub against each other, and that makes the ground shake!

When this happens, it can make buildings wiggle and things fall down. But don't worryโ€”grown-ups build strong houses to keep us safe! ๐Ÿ

๐ŸŒ Why do we have seasons?

๐ŸŒž Seasons happen because the Earth is tilted like a spinning top! When one part of the Earth leans toward the Sun, it gets warm and sunny (summer). When it leans away, it gets cold and snowy (winter). Spring and autumn are when it's in between!

๐ŸŒ The Earth is always moving around the Sun, so the seasons change all year long!

๐ŸŒ‹ Why do volcanoes erupt?

๐ŸŒ‹ Volcanoes erupt because there is hot, melted rock called magma deep inside the Earth. When the magma gets too hot and bubbly, it pushes up through cracks in the ground and comes out as lava! ๐ŸŒ‹

It's like when you shake a soda bottle and it explodes when you open itโ€”except much bigger and hotter!

๐ŸŒธ Why do some flowers smell nice and others donโ€™t?

Flowers smell nice to attract bees ๐Ÿ and butterflies ๐Ÿฆ‹! They want these little friends to come and visit them. Some flowers donโ€™t smell because they donโ€™t need beesโ€”they might use wind or other ways to spread their pollen. ๐ŸŒฌ๏ธ

Imagine flowers are like little perfumes for insects! Some are sweet, and some donโ€™t have any smell at all.

๐ŸŒฑ How do seeds grow into plants?

๐ŸŒฑ Seeds are like tiny baby plants sleeping in a cozy shell! When they get water, sunlight, and warm soil, they wake up and start growing. First, a little root comes out to drink water, then a tiny stem pushes up to reach the sun. Soon, leaves pop out to make food from sunlight! ๐ŸŒž

It's like magicโ€”but it's science! Every seed has everything it needs to become a big, beautiful plant. ๐ŸŒฟ
